MBN‘s ‘Let’s Go GO4 (Let‘s Go)’ revealed the house of actor Lee Hee-joon and model Lee Hye-jung.
On the 5th episode of MBN’s ‘Let‘s Go GO4 (Let’s Go)’ that aired on the 9th, actor Lee Hee-joon‘s wife, model Lee Hye-jung who captivated the world with her oriental charm, and N-jobber Tyler who is active in various fields from broadcasting to lectures, book publishing, and entertainment establishment appeared, drawing attention.
First, MCs Ahn Jung-hwan and Hong Hyun-hee went to Lee Hye-jung’s Pyeongchang-dong house and were amazed by the high ceilings, open yard, and the mansion with a view of the Bukak Skyway. Lee Hye-jung said, “We remodeled it by leaving only the frame. At first, they said it would only take 6 months, but it took over a year.”

Then, Tyler, a professional broadcaster who has been living alone in Korea for 14 years, appeared as the second friend. The MCs, who were surprised to see Tyler’s house in an old building, were curious about the house, and Tyler revealed, “My current house is rented,” and said, “No Koreans want to move into a house like this. Because it‘s an old house with a strong draft, there are sometimes problems with the house. That’s why it‘s not popular in Korea.” Tyler also said about renting, “It’s different because we have different nationalities. Everyone around me says it‘s a jeonse (rather than a monthly rent). But then you end up with a lot of money tied up. ”My point of view is that if you’re going to tie up money, it‘s better to tie it up in the market,“ he said, revealing his conviction.

Meanwhile, Season 4 of ‘Let’s Go’ is a nationwide housewarming tour program that visits the homes of stars who sent invitations to MCs Ahn Jung-hwan and Hong Hyun-hee, tours them, and shares their life stories. It airs every Sunday at 10:30 p.m.
